Output 3a95399623b75915f39b2521f3e27ca988f1219f98848ca5b92a0a7e1fe2ac93:5

value
43046721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57b533dd024486b255d9f26b15aeb15c7508e51db65106bf532ad1f0540112fd
address
bc1p276n8hgzgjrty4we7f43tt43t36s3egakegsd06n9tglq4qpzt7ss3fr42
transaction
3a95399623b75915f39b2521f3e27ca988f1219f98848ca5b92a0a7e1fe2ac93
spent
true